1998 Honda Accord LX 4cyl
157k Miles
2nd Owner
I think I beat you all...
Rebuilt Tranny
Timing Belt, Balance Shaft Belt, AC/PS belts, water pump, All Seals, Valve Cover Gasket, Honda Bond oil pan, new distributor, new JDM performance spark wires, rebuilt starter, new radiator, fresh coolant, new hoses, break fluid flush, cv boot band (drivers side), rear main seal, axle seals, new tires (recent), new rotors & breaks (front & back), spark plugs, air filter, oil filter (honda) and OEM oil, cabin air filters (pain in the *** to do!!!), front, rear and drivers side motor mount. (not sure if tranny mount was replaced when tranny was rebuilt), after market alarm...umm I think thats all. which was all done in less then a year...
98% OEM Parts
now i need to recharge my AC. taking it to the dealer...
at least i don't have a car payment. i love my accord. when the engine dies, ill just buy another.
